For many families, desi eggs bring back the taste of traditional home-cooked food. With their rich-looking yolks, distinctive flavour, and connection to indigenous or slow-growing chickens, desi eggs are often seen as a more natural and wholesome choice.

But what exactly makes an egg “desi,” and how is it different from a regular layer egg?

Where Do Desi Eggs Come From?

Desi eggs are generally produced by indigenous, native, or improved rural chicken breeds. These birds are usually slower-growing and may be raised in backyard, free-range, or semi-intensive farming systems.

Unlike commercial layer birds, which have been selectively bred for high and efficient egg production, desi-type chickens usually lay fewer eggs over a year. Their lower production makes desi eggs less common and often more expensive.

What Do Desi Eggs Taste Like?

Many people describe desi eggs as having a richer, fuller flavour than ordinary layer eggs. The yolk may appear deeper yellow or orange, and the texture can feel creamier when cooked.

However, taste is influenced by more than breed. A bird’s diet, age, health, housing, freshness, and the way the egg is cooked can all affect flavour and appearance.

The colour of the yolk is also not a guaranteed measure of nutritional quality. It is strongly influenced by natural pigments in the bird’s diet. Birds that consume green plants and other pigment-rich ingredients may produce eggs with deeper-coloured yolks.

Desi Eggs vs Layer Eggs

Commercial layer eggs are produced by birds bred to lay large numbers of eggs efficiently. They are widely available, affordable, and an important source of high-quality protein and essential nutrients.

Desi eggs are different mainly because of the type of bird, production system, and feeding practices behind them. They may offer a more traditional taste and a distinctive eating experience, but it would be inaccurate to say that every desi egg is automatically healthier than every layer egg.

The nutritional value of an egg can vary depending on the bird’s breed, diet, age, environment, and management. Both desi and layer eggs can provide valuable nutrients such as:

  • High-quality protein
  • Vitamin B12
  • Vitamin D
  • Choline
  • Selenium
  • Iron and other minerals

The biggest difference for many customers is not simply nutrition—it is taste, farming method, freshness, and trust in how the birds were raised.

Freshness Matters

An egg’s freshness can make a noticeable difference in taste and cooking quality. Farm-fresh eggs often have firmer whites and yolks that hold their shape well when cracked.

Buying directly from a local farm can also reduce the time between collection and delivery. This gives customers a clearer connection to the source of their food and greater confidence in how it was produced.
